The Flashing Blade - Video Shop

[1989 - Broadcast 2005]

The Flashing Blade was a dubbed French serial that graced the children's schedules in the late 1970s.

On The Waterfront had a marvellous segment where they showed an edited and redubbed version. The thing was the dialogue had little to do with the actual plot, and subsequently was hilarious.

This sequence illustrates the rather odd fixation the serial had with cotton buds...

The Flashing Blade - Waistcoat Salesman

[1989 - Broadcast 2005]

More dubbed lunacy - this time Flash comes face to face with a waistcoat salesman!

This (and the previous clip) came from a programme profiling writer Russell T Davies who just happened to write the 'new' version of Flashing Blade.
